What does an Internship Ericsson RAN Engineer do?

An Internship Ericsson RAN (Radio Access Network) Engineer assists experienced engineers in designing, optimizing, and maintaining wireless network infrastructure. Interns typically support activities like network performance analysis, troubleshooting connectivity issues, and implementing software upgrades for Ericsson’s RAN equipment. This role provides hands-on experience with telecommunications hardware and software, as well as exposure to real-world mobile network operations. Interns may also contribute to technical documentation and collaborate with cross-functional teams to ensure network reliability and efficiency.

What are some common challenges faced by interns in the Ericsson RAN Engineer role, and how can they best prepare to overcome them?

Interns in the Ericsson RAN Engineer role often encounter challenges such as adapting to complex radio access network (RAN) concepts, working with proprietary Ericsson tools, and collaborating within cross-functional teams. To overcome these hurdles, it's helpful to familiarize yourself with fundamental telecom concepts and basic networking principles before starting. Being proactive in asking questions, seeking mentorship from experienced engineers, and participating in team meetings can accelerate your learning curve and integration into the team. Embracing a continuous learning mindset will help you tackle new technologies and workflows effectively.

What are the key skills and qualifications needed to thrive as an Internship Ericsson RAN Engineer, and why are they important?

To thrive as an Internship Ericsson RAN Engineer, you need a solid understanding of telecommunications, radio access networks (RAN), and a background in electrical engineering or a related field. Familiarity with network management tools, Ericsson RAN software, and basic programming or scripting languages is typically expected. Strong analytical thinking, teamwork, and effective communication skills help you adapt quickly and collaborate on technical projects. These competencies are important to ensure efficient network optimization, seamless integration, and successful contribution to engineering teams.
